    Roger Kumble (born May 28, 1966) is an American film director, screenwriter, and playwright. [1] Life and career. Kumble was raised in Harrison, New York, and attended Harrison High School. He graduated from Northwestern University in 1988, [2] where he wrote for the Waa Mu show.

  5. Director: Cruel Intentions. Roger Kumble was born on 28 May 1966 in Harrison, New York, USA. He is a director and producer, known for Cruel Intentions (1999), The Sweetest Thing (2002) and Just Friends (2005). He has been married to Mary Mehagian since 4 November 2000. They have three children.
